HMD Global has launched four new phones in the Philippines, the Nokia 7 Plus, Nokia 6 (2018), Nokia 1, and the Nokia 8110 4G Dual-SIM. Pricing is yet to be announced for the Nokia 6 (2018) and Nokia 8110 4GB Dual-SIM but it will be available in the Philippines in May. HMD Global has officially announced the second iteration of the Nokia 8110, now modernized with fun colors and 4G connectivity. Despite being billed as a Nokia feature phone, the 8110 4G has Google apps such as the Assistant and Maps, email functions, and options for more apps to access via a dedicated application store. Nokia calls this new Google-laden basic phone operating system called the Smart Feature OS based on KaiOS, and The Nokia 8110 4G will be available in two colors: black and banana yellow.
